Output 8336faaafec81ca42b7b213f2af943ab381b81265ea0e0ae26594eec6b81f9f5:6

value
2960
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62cb1553012f930b938c28f7faf4fed7fa634191c9384ce701271897d6ada8fb
address
bc1pvt9325cp97fshyuv9rml4a876laxxsv3eyuyeecpyuvf044d4ras99ehqf
transaction
8336faaafec81ca42b7b213f2af943ab381b81265ea0e0ae26594eec6b81f9f5
spent
true